Practical Publisher Notes for Implementation
Before integrating this graphic design asset into your live site, follow these practical steps to ensure optimal performance. First, test the image on both desktop and mobile screens to verify that the text remains legible at smaller sizes. Preview it inside your actual blog layout to see how it interacts with your existing color scheme and fonts. Try pairing the graphic with different typefaces—serif, sans-serif, script, and display fonts—to find the combination that best suits your editorial design style.
Pay close attention to contrast and readability. Ensure the text pops against the background without causing eye strain. It is also wise to review the file size; large images can slow down your site, hurting SEO and user experience. Compress images properly before uploading.
